Specifications
Series: FA-20H
Part Status: Active
Type: MHz Crystal
Frequency: 16MHz
Frequency Stability: ±20ppm
Frequency Tolerance: ±30ppm
Load Capacitance: 9pF
ESR (Equivalent Series Resistance): 80 Ohms
Operating Mode: Fundamental
Operating Temperature: -20°C ~ 85°C
Ratings: --
Mounting Type: Surface Mount
Package / Case: 4-SMD, No Lead
Size / Dimension: 0.098" L x 0.079" W (2.50mm x 2.00mm)
Height - Seated (Max): 0.022" (0.55mm)
